Traffic Collision on Interstate 10 East in Beaumont Causes Delays Today

📍 Beaumont, CA

📅 Published: August 19, 2025 at 09:31 PM

Map showing the location of the accident in Beaumont, CA
Beaumont, August 19, 2025 -

A traffic collision occurred today on the Interstate 10 East at the Oak Valley Parkway on-ramp in Beaumont, CA, resulting in significant traffic disruptions. The incident involved a single vehicle that struck a light pole, prompting immediate emergency response to manage the scene.

The collision was reported around 8:22 PM, and a tow truck was dispatched to remove the vehicle from the roadway. Due to the impact on the traffic light, drivers experienced delays and congestion in the area as emergency responders worked to control traffic flow and ensure safety.

Motorists traveling through Beaumont faced backups during the evening commute as the malfunctioning traffic signal contributed to the traffic impact. Emergency response teams were on-site to facilitate the clearing of the roadway and restore normal traffic conditions.

As the situation developed, traffic management efforts were implemented to minimize disruptions. Drivers were advised to seek alternate routes to avoid delays caused by this traffic incident. The California Highway Patrol was actively managing the scene to ensure a swift resolution and alleviate further traffic congestion.
